Introduction

An air source heat pump is an energy-efficient heating and cooling system that extracts heat from the outside air and transfers it indoors. It works similar to a refrigerator but in reverse. Instead of cooling the air, it heats it. This technology has gained popularity in recent years due to its ability to reduce energy consumption and lower utility bills.

How Does an Air Source Heat Pump Work?

At its core, an air source heat pump consists of an outdoor unit and an indoor unit connected by refrigerant lines. The outdoor unit contains a fan that draws in outside air, and a compressor and heat exchanger that extract heat from the air. The indoor unit releases the heat into the desired space, either through a forced-air distribution system or radiant floor heating.

Advantages of Air Source Heat Pumps

1. Energy Efficiency: Air source heat pumps are highly efficient, as they transfer heat rather than generate it. They can provide up to four times the energy they consume, resulting in significant energy savings.

2. Versatility: These systems can be used for both heating and cooling purposes, making them suitable for year-round comfort.

3. Environmentally Friendly: Air source heat pumps use renewable energy from the air, reducing greenhouse gas emissions and dependence on fossil fuels.

Installation Considerations

Prior to installing an air source heat pump, it’s essential to consider a few factors:

1. Climate:

The effectiveness of an air source heat pump depends on the climate. These systems perform well in moderate climates but may struggle in extremely cold regions.

2. Space Availability:

Adequate space is required for the outdoor unit. Ensure that the area is free from obstructions and has sufficient airflow.

3. Insulation:

Proper insulation is crucial to maximize the efficiency of an air source heat pump. Insulate walls, windows, and doors to prevent heat loss.

Maintenance and Troubleshooting

To ensure optimal performance, regular maintenance of the air source heat pump is necessary. This includes cleaning or replacing filters, inspecting refrigerant levels, and checking for any potential leaks. If you encounter any issues, it’s advisable to consult a professional HVAC technician for troubleshooting and repairs.
